- >>I heard a rumor which goes that the delay of ORACLE 7 is because of its
- >>incompatibility with Forms 3. So Oracle 7 is actually waiting for Forms 4.
- >>...
-
- > heard ORACLE7 supports SQL*Forms 2.3 and 3.0. It's being released before
- > Forms2.3 and 3.0 have PL/SQL V1 compilers running inside them, the kernel uses
- > PL/SQL V2. You can't single-task link Forms 3.0.16 to V7 kernels, otherwise
- > no problem.
-
- > But who uses single-task anyway ;-)
-
-
- NOT!
-
- You *CAN* link single task forms 3.0.15 or greater with oracle
- 7 and it will work. There is no conflict between PLSQL V1 and PLSQL
- V2 in this environment (at least on VMS). What platform are you
- concerned about?
